Power of Desire, my first photography book, immerses us in the vibrant queer scenes of Rio de Janeiro and Sao Paulo. A project which started in 2016.
More than a testimony, my photographic work reveals territories of emancipation where celebration and self-affirmation become acts of resistance. From nightclubs to carnivals, drag shows to the ballroom scene, I traced a visual map of desire in motion—an intimate and collective geography of freedom. Between sweat, glitter, and bass beats, bodies are liberated, intertwined, and transformed. In the darkness of clubs, the party is both a release and a manifesto. But this energy extends beyond the night—into LGBTQIA+ protests, carnival, and intimate spaces.
Last year with this project I had my first solo exhibition at the National Art Gallery of Kosovo. Nevertheless, I have faced many challenges, finding a publisher willing to support this project.
